Sorry about that peoples. THe big one has already been revealed by Linthart (Leader sized Jetfire), but there was at least a couple other new things, but nothing else in the main line. We saw a prototype Battler/Stomper/thingy for Devastator (it's behind Optimus in one of Linthart's photos), plus, the Bumble Spud, Mr Potatoe Head. Their display for Transformers was mostly Movie stuff, and a very small selection at that. THeir Animated, Universe and Crossover TFs were all toys that have already been release, or are already known, because they soon will be released. Heaps of licensed merchandise was there as well. Oh, and Season 3 of Animated will not be screening here until Spring-ish (after the movie season).
